What PPC for dental practices really costs

PPC for Dentists services for Alabama

The numbers matter. Anything else is just talk.

The actual cost per click (CPC) in the dental niche can vary wildly. We’ve seen CPCs for general dentistry in more competitive areas like Mobile go for $3-$5. For specialized services like orthodontics or implants, that can jump to $15-$30 or more. Your total ad spend will depend on your market, your competition, and how aggressively you want to grow. Agency fees? That’s another layer. We’ve seen retainers in this niche land between $990 and $5,000 a month. Our own base is around $1,500 for a single-location practice. That covers management, optimization, reporting—the works. When you’re comparing offers, ignore the fluff. Ask what’s included. Are they talking about clicks, impressions, or actual appointments booked? We track everything back to patient acquisition cost. A lead might seem cheap, but if they never book or show up, it’s worthless. We’ve found that many practices benefit from a dedicated landing page, separate from their main website. Something built purely to convert ad traffic. We can build these for you, or work with what you have. It’s a critical piece that too many agencies overlook. What works: Targeting and tracking

Metric Typical Agency Our Approach
Targeting Broad demographics, maybe a zip code Hyper-local targeting, competitor exclusion, intent-based keywords
Ad Copy Generic service list Benefit-driven, pain-point focused, clear CTAs
Landing Page Practice homepage Dedicated conversion-focused page (e.g., offer for new patients)
Tracking Google Analytics page views Call tracking, form submission tracking, conversion value assignment

Geo-targeting is obvious, but refinement is key. We can target specific neighborhoods within Huntsville or exclude areas with a high concentration of dental schools. Keyword research goes deeper than just ‘dentist near me’. We look for commercial intent queries—people ready to book. Think ’emergency dentist Montgomery AL’ or ‘teeth whitening cost Birmingham’. Google Ads lets you get granular with ad scheduling too; are your best patients searching at 2 PM or 8 PM? We adjust bids accordingly. Don’t fall for the ‘set it and forget it’ myth. PPC requires constant attention, testing, and optimization. It’s a marathon, not a sprint, but with the right pacing, you can see significant patient growth within weeks. What’s the difference between SEO and PPC?

SEO (organic search) builds long-term authority and traffic over months. PPC (paid ads) drives immediate traffic and leads as soon as campaigns are active.
